大家好,今天小编关注到一个比较有意思的话题,就是关于多线程通信方式面试技巧的问题,于是小编就整理了4个相关介绍多线程通信方式面试技巧的解答,让我们一起看看吧。
怎样在Android面试中聊聊多线程?
要系统回答:1、线程的4个状态,new,runnable,dead,blocked. 2、线程的wait,sleep,join和yield。3、举例子,如wait,notify和notifiyAll。4、列举方法:callable,Future和futureTask.5、线程池。6、消息机制:Handler,Looper和messageQueue.7、Aysnctask的执行原理。
有谁去大连腾飞软件园面试过吗?面试都问什么呢?急?
我去过SBI BITS 面过 系统开发部 web项目的话 基本就是 主流框架 分布式开发 微服务之类的,再问一下开发语言的基础知识,比如spring机制啦 java事务啦 jvm,多线程 啦 一些面试经常问的问题,还有一些中间件的使用,再就是前端 比较主流的一些库 接触过或者是基本语法,在就是设计经验和数据库经验也会问问,问的会比较全面一点,但是不是深扣一个东西 让你解释很清楚。
有谁去大连腾飞软件园面试过吗?面试都问什么呢?急?
我去过SBI BITS 面过 系统开发部 web项目的话 基本就是 主流框架 分布式开发 微服务之类的,再问一下开发语言的基础知识,比如spring机制啦 j***a事务啦 jvm,多线程 啦 一些面试经常问的问题,还有一些中间件的使用,再就是前端 比较主流的一些库 接触过或者是基本语法,在就是设计经验和数据库经验也会问问,问的会比较全面一点,但是不是深扣一个东西 让你解释很清楚。
mq面试必背知识点?
解耦:我们看到,服务A强依赖服务B和C,当服务B或者C挂掉后,会直接导致服务A的不可用,这显然不是我们所期望的。比如服务的最后一步是记录日志,但是该服务挂了,虽然日志服务和主流服务没有必然的业务联系,但是因为代码的耦合性过高,直接导致整个服务响应失败。
异步:***如服务A本身执行只需要10ms,服务B需要5ms,服务C(日志服务)需要1s。同样的,一个和业务本身无关的服务过长的响应时间导致了整体服务的响应超时。
削峰:***如由于服务C只是记录日志的,服务器配置较低,1s只能处理2000条数据,但是高峰时段,每秒的请求高达10万笔,过高的请求会导致服务器崩溃。
到此,以上就是小编对于多线程通信方式面试技巧的问题就介绍到这了,希望介绍关于多线程通信方式面试技巧的4点解答对大家有用。